Dwamena’s arrest: Public cautioned

Accra, July 4, GNA – The Musicians Union of Ghana (MUSIGA) has cautioned the public against any hasty comments on the arrest of ace musician Dasebre Dwamena in Britain for an alleged drug related offence. A statement signed by Alhaji Sidiku Buari, President of the Union called for circumspection and caution over the issue since the case was still being investigated.
Alhaji Buari said he personally knew Dasebre to be a quiet and reserved person but not as a drug dealer.
He said whatever the case might be the public should exercise restraint and consider Dasebre Dwamena as an individual and desist from roping in the entire music fraternity into the alleged crime since musicians were generally law abiding and responsible.
